About Nathan Hale Middle School
Nathan Hale Middle School is a public middle school in Crestwood, IL, part of Cook County SD 130. Nathan Hale Middle School serves approximately 338 students, and covers grades 6th-8th, and has a 10.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Nathan Hale Middle School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 4.8 out of 10 and ranks #3,044 of 3,813 schools in IL.
Structured state assessment records for Nathan Hale Middle School show 39%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2019) and 41%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

Nearby Alternatives
Families considering Nathan Hale Middle School may also want to explore other middle schools in the area. Independence Jr High School (rated 8.0/10, 1.9 miles away, in nearby Palos Heights), which scores notably higher. Another option is Prairie Jr High School (rated 5.8/10, 2.1 miles away, in nearby Alsip), which scores slightly higher. Additionally, Jack Hille Middle School (rated 4.4/10, 2.2 miles away, in nearby Oak Forest), with a comparable rating. For more schools in Crestwood, see our Crestwood schools guide .

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about Nathan Hale Middle School
What grades does Nathan Hale Middle School serve?
Nathan Hale Middle School serves students in grades 6th through 8th.
How many students attend Nathan Hale Middle School?
Nathan Hale Middle School has an enrollment of approximately 338 students.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Nathan Hale Middle School?
The student-teacher ratio at Nathan Hale Middle School is 10.2: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.
How does Nathan Hale Middle School rank in IL?
Nathan Hale Middle School ranks #3,044 of 3,813 schools in IL.
What is Nathan Hale Middle School's MySchoolScout rating?
Nathan Hale Middle School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 4.8 out of 10. This score combines the level-appropriate components shown in the rating breakdown; equity data is shown separately for context.
What are the test scores at Nathan Hale Middle School?
Based on loaded state assessment records, Nathan Hale Middle School has 39%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2019) and 41%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).
Is Nathan Hale Middle School a charter school?
No, Nathan Hale Middle School is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.
Is Nathan Hale Middle School a Title I school?
No, Nathan Hale Middle School is not currently a Title I school.
What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for Nathan Hale Middle School?
74.0% of students at Nathan Hale Middle School q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
